Hughes Network Systems Receives Frost & Sullivan’s 2025 North American Managed SD-WAN Services Customer Value Leadership Recognition for Excellence in Secure Hybrid Connectivity

The company is honored for delivering superior customer purchase and ownership experiences through advanced innovation, operational efficiency, and secure hybrid connectivity.

SAN ANTONIO, Jan. 8,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— Frost & Sullivan is pleased to announce that Hughes Network Systems has received the 2025 North American Customer Value Leadership Recognition in the Managed SD-WAN Services Industry for its outstanding achievements in operational efficiency, customer experience, and service innovation. This recognition highlights the consistent leadership by Hughes in driving measurable customer value, strengthening its market position, and delivering customer-centric solutions in an increasingly complex networking environment.

Guided by a long-term growth strategy focused on secure hybrid connectivity, customer value leadership, and advanced innovation, Hughes has proven their ability to adapt and lead in a rapidly evolving managed SD-WAN landscape. The company’s strategic agility and sustained investment in automation, IT service management platforms, and integrated terrestrial, wireless (4G/5G), and satellite technologies have enabled it to scale effectively across North America while delivering reliable, flexible, and highly visible network services. “Operational efficiency is a cornerstone of the value of Hughes in the managed SD-WAN market,” said Stephen Thomas, Sr. Industry Director at Frost & Sullivan.

Innovation and advanced automation are central to the Hughes approach. The Hughes managed SD-WAN portfolio addresses the full spectrum of enterprise networking needs, to support faster deployments, enhanced application performance, simplified management, and proactive support. Through custom-built installation solutions Hughes streamlines deployment with paperless workflows, mobile provisioning, and real-time technician tracking, significantly improving operational efficiency. “The recognition of Hughes on the Frost Radar reflects our commitment to innovation and service excellence,” said Colleen Caruso, Vice President of Hughes Managed Services. “Through AI and automation, we’re delivering secure, intelligent networks that adapt to our customers’ needs and empower them to perform with confidence.”

The unwavering commitment of Hughes to customer experience further strengthens its market position. Customer purchase and ownership experiences are central to the company’s managed SD-WAN strategy, ensuring clients can deploy services quickly and manage them seamlessly throughout their life cycle. By integrating all devices and network circuits into its IT service management platform, Hughes provides customers with comprehensive visibility, performance monitoring, and proactive support that extends well beyond installation.

Frost & Sullivan commends Hughes Network Systems for setting a high standard in competitive strategy, execution, and market responsiveness. The company’s vision, innovation pipeline, and customer-first culture are shaping the future of managed SD-WAN services and delivering tangible results at scale across North America.

About Hughes Network Systems

Hughes Network Systems, LLC, an EchoStar company (Nasdaq: SATS), provides broadband equipment and services; managed services featuring smart, software-defined networking; and end-to-end network operation for millions of consumers, businesses, governments, airlines, and communities worldwide. The Hughes flagship internet service, Hughesnet®, connects millions of people across the Americas, and the Hughes JUPITER™ System powers internet access for tens of millions more worldwide. Hughes supplies more than half the global satellite terminal market to leading satellite operators, mobile network operators and military customers. Hughes products and services have helped bring in-flight video and broadband to thousands of aircraft for over twenty years. A managed network services provider, Hughes supports approximately half a million enterprise sites with its portfolio of wired and wireless solutions including 5G Open RAN and Low Earth Orbit (LEO) satellites. CME Group to launch options on XRP and SOL futures

CME Group to launch options on XRP and SOL futures

The post CME Group to launch options on XRP and SOL futures app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. CME Group will offer options based on the derivative markets on Solana (SOL) and XRP. The new markets will open on October 13, after regulatory approval.  CME Group will expand its crypto products with options on the futures markets of Solana (SOL) and XRP. The futures market will start on October 13, after regulatory review and approval.  The options will allow the trading of MicroSol, XRP, and MicroXRP futures, with expiry dates available every business day, monthly, and quarterly. The new products will be added to the existing BTC and ETH options markets. ‘The launch of these options contracts builds on the significant growth and increasing liquidity we have seen across our suite of Solana and XRP futures,’ said Giovanni Vicioso, CME Group Global Head of Cryptocurrency Products. The options contracts will have two main sizes, tracking the futures contracts. The new market will be suitable for sophisticated institutional traders, as well as active individual traders. The addition of options markets singles out XRP and SOL as liquid enough to offer the potential to bet on a market direction.  The options on futures arrive a few months after the launch of SOL futures. Both SOL and XRP had peak volumes in August, though XRP activity has slowed down in September. XRP and SOL options to tap both institutions and active traders Crypto options are one of the indicators of market attitudes, with XRP and SOL receiving a new way to gauge sentiment.
